Role Overview
You will play a key role in the safe and efficient dispensing of prescriptions while delivering excellent customer service. The position involves participation in the full dispensing workflow and supporting the delivery of clinical and commercial pharmacy services.
Key Responsibilities
- Assisting in the preparation and dispensing of prescriptions accurately and efficiently
- Supporting pharmacists in the end-to-end dispensing process
- Labelling and assembling medicines
- Managing stock, ordering, and date checking
- Providing friendly and professional customer service
- Building and maintaining long-term relationships with patients and customers
- Handling prescription queries and signposting where appropriate
- Supporting the delivery of pharmacy services, including:
- Blood pressure monitoring
- Blood glucose testing
- Health checks
- Seasonal flu vaccinations
- Maintaining a clean, organised dispensary environment
- Complying with pharmacy regulations, SOPs, and confidentiality requirements
